How Algie McBride's Total Average Compares to Similar Players

Algie McBride posted a career Total Average of .716, near the league average of .673 — a profile that tracked closely with league norms. His best Total Average season came in 1899, posting .939, well above the league average of .714 that year. The lowest point came in 1901 at .556, below the league average of .648 that year. Production slipped through the final seasons. The figure moved from .939 in 1899 to .646 in 1900 and .556 in 1901. The decline marked the closing chapter of the career. Some season-to-season variance runs through the career line, but the career average tracked near league norms across 5 seasons.
